SCHWEINEBRATEN PORK ROAST
Here's another take on pork as traditionally prepared in Wisconsin. This recipe actually uses spices other than salt and pepper, making it something like Wisconsin Gourmet.

Steps:
- Preheat an o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C).
- Combine salt, marjoram, basil, pepper, and garlic powder in a small bowl. Rub spice mixture all over the pork roast. Place roast in roasting pan, and surround with onions. Pour beer into pan, and cover.
- Roast pork for 30 minutes in preheated oven. Uncover, and turn meat over. Continue to roast, checking for doneness every 30 minutes; add additional liquid if pan runs dry. Roast until internal temperature reaches 180 degrees, approximately 2 hours.

GEWüRZTE SCHWEINSRIPPCHEN (BRAISED SPICY SPARERIBS)
Traditional recipe from Bavaria, Germany and Salzburg, Austria region. From an old newspaper clipping in my grandmother's recipe box.

Steps:
- Cut ribs into serving sized pieces. Coat meat evenly with mixture of flour, salt and pepper using paper bag method.
- Melt in heavy skillet the shortening and add ribs. Brown slowly on both sides. Preheat oven to 350°F.
- While meat is browning, Mix into stock ketchup, Worcestershire sauce, vinegar, celery salt, cayenne pepper, cloves, allspice, bay leaf and garlic. If using vegetable stock, add 6 tbsp Worcestershire sauce instead of 3 tablespoons.
- Put meat into roasting pan and pour stock mixture over browned ribs. Add onion to pan.
- Cover and bake at 350°F for about 1 1/2 hours or until ribs are tender.
- With a slotted spoon, remove ribs and onion from pan onto a warm serving platter. Set platter back into cooling oven.
- Skim excess fat from cooking liquid and strain cooking liquid into small saucepan.
- Put into a 1 pint screw-top jar 1/4 cup cold water and the 2 tbsp flour. Cover jar tightly and shake until mixture is well blended.
- Bring liquid in saucepan to boiling, stirring constantly. Slowly pour one half flour liquid into saucepan stirring constantly. Bring back to boiling. Add remaining flour liquid as needed to make desired consistency. Bring to boil after each addition. Cook 3 to 5 min additional.
- Taking the platter from oven, spoon or pour half of sauce over ribs and onions and serve remaining sauce as gravy.
BRAISED SPICY SPARERIBS
From *Stroganov to Strudel* (Great Traditional Cooking From Germany, Austria, Hungary & the Czech Republic), this recipe strangely does not identify the country of origin ... BUT after reading the intro & recipe, I realized it is meant to be a regional recipe vs country-specific. The *Meat and Poultry* section of this cookbook is rich in detail, i.e. "Lamb, beef, veal & chicken are all used in Central European cooking, although it is perhaps pork that best exemplifies Central European meat cuisine. The sweet-sour flavour so typical across this region is again in evidence in the sauces. Choose very meaty ribs for this dish & trim off any excess fat b4 cooking as the juices are turned into a delicious sauce." Steps:
- Preheat oven to Gas Mark 4 (180C or 350F). Combine flour, salt & pepper in a shallow dish or plastic bag. Add ribs & toss to coat them in the flour mixture.
- Heat oil in a large non-stick frying pan & cook the ribs (turning) till they are well-browned. Transfer ribs to a roasting pan (or baking dish) w/a lid & sprinkle w/the chopped onion.
- In a bowl, mix garlic, tomato puree, chili sauce, vinegar, cloves & stock. Pour mixture over the ribs & cover w/the lid. Roast for 1 1/2 hrs (or till tender), removing the lid for the last 30 minutes.
- Remove ribs carefully to an oven-safe dish or platter & keep warm at a low oven temperature.
- Deglaze pan juices with a small amt of water (or stock) & transfer to a saucepan. Blend cornflour in a cup with a little cold water & stir into the saucepan. Bring the sauce to a gentle boil (stirring) & simmer 2-3 min till thickened.
- Pour a little sauce over the ribs & serve the remaining sauce separately in a warmed gravy boat or pouring jug. Garnish with parsley & serve immediately with sauerkraut & crusty bread (Feel free to sub mashed, oven-roasted or simple boiled potatoes if sauerkraut is not to your liking).

BRAISED SPARERIBS WITH RIGATONI
A good rib dish served over pasta, from Lidia's in Kansas City. This is good for informal company because it can be made 2 days ahead.

Steps:
- Heat oil in heavy large pot over high heat. Sprinkle spareribs with salt and pepper. Working in batches, add ribs to pot and brown on all sides, about 6 minutes.
- Transfer ribs to bowl. Add onions, garlic, cherry peppers and crushed red pepper to pot. Sauté until onions just begin to brown, about 10 minutes.
- Add tomatoes with their juices. Using back of fork or potato masher, coarsely crush tomatoes.
- Return spareribs and juices to pot.
- Add broth, wine, thyme and bay leaves and bring to boil. Reduce heat to medium- low. Simmer uncovered until spareribs are very tender and sauce thickens, stirring occasionally, about 2 hours. Season with salt and pepper. (Can be made 2 days ahead).
- Cool slightly. Refrigerate until cold, then cover and keep chilled. Remove chilled fat from top of sauce, if desired. Rewarm before continuing.).
- Cook pasta in large pot of boiling salted water until just tender but still firm to bite. Drain and return pasta to same pot. Add cheese, parsley and some sauce from spareribs and toss to coat. Transfer pasta to large bowl. Top with spareribs and remaining sauce and serve.

BRAISED SPARERIBS WITH PINEAPPLE
Love ribs in alot of different ways. This prep is easy and fast. This recipe comes from a well worn copy of Gloria Bley Miller's THE THOUSAND RECIPE CHINESE COOKBOOK.

Steps:
- Cut ribs apart; then with a cleaver, chop each, bone and all, in 2 inch sections. Add soy sauce and toss. Let stand 45 minutes, turning occasionally. Drain, discarding sauce.
- Drain pineapple, reserving juice. Combine juice with sugar, vinegar and water.
- Heat oil in heavy pan or wok. Add ribs and stir-fry to brown (3 to 4 minutes).
- Stir in flour, then pineapple juice mixture. Heat quickly, then simmer, covered, until ribs are tender (about 45 minutes).
- Add salt and canned pineapple chunks, stirring in gently only to heat through.
- Meanwhile blend cornstarch and cold water to a paste, then stir in to thicken. Serve hot.
